Two suspects have spent a woof night in custody in north Dublin after chasing a man on a bike.

The noisy howlers were arrested Sunday in the Finglas area of the city.

The two were thought to be hatching a plan while under surveillance.

Image via @GardaTraffic on Twitter

But gardaí say they remained at the station until collected by the Dublin Dog Pound.

Reports say they have since been reunited with their owner.
